Well - today wasn't so bad. We sat around the clinic for a long time. They were running far behind. They insisted on taking his blood by finger-prick and also I had to give him his shot but he did well with both. Once we finally got into a room around 1:00 they premedicated him with a pain medicine and anti-inflammatory and then gave him the antibody. His pain came rather suddenly about 2/3 of the way through. He was in great pain and was holding his breath and grunting and crying and writhing around. They gave him two more doses of pain medication in about 8 minutes and he basically passed out from that. In fact they were then unable to get a blood pressure read from him. The funny thing was that if we asked him a question he would respond but he had really low blood pressure. They gave him some fluids and it finally came back up and he woke the rest of the way up. When it was time to go he threw a big fit because he wanted to stay in the comfortable bed. I made him get in the stroller and he was fine after we got home and he watched some TV ate a little dinner and watched Frosty the Snowman and then went to bed aroun 6:30.
Tomorrow we go in around 8:00 and it should be a much shorter day. He gets so upset about going in the morning so that will be a pain. He reall doesn't like going there mostly because we sit and wait and wait and wait in a very large, noisy, crowded waiting room for hours on end and he really want a comfy quiet place to be. I can't blame him!
I will try to update tomorrow night to let you know how day #2 goes. They say it is less painful every day that goes by so at least that is something!
